Final answer:
When installing internal drives in a computer case, remember to remove the front panel for optical drives and secure all drives with mounting screws.
Explanation:
When installing internal drives in a computer case, two correct statements are:
- The front panel of the computer case is usually removed to install optical drives.
- HDDs, SSDs, and optical drives must be secured in the case with mounting screws.
